Skip to content

Commit ca81c09

Browse files
authored
Merge pull request #274 from BigVan/main
Add CI test for zdfs image
2 parents d52fea5 + 70bf849 commit ca81c09

File tree

1 file changed

+14
-0
lines changed

1 file changed

+14
-0
lines changed

.github/workflows/ci-basic.yml

Lines changed: 14 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-54,6 +54,20 @@ jobs:
5454
ctr c rm test && ctr c ls
5555
ctr i rm docker.io/overlaybd/redis:6.2.1_obd && ctr i ls
5656
57+
- name: CI - run overlaybd(zdfs) container
58+
shell: bash
59+
run: |
60+
set -x
61+
ctr i pull registry-1.docker.io/overlaybd/redis:7.2.3_obd_zdfsRef
62+
if [[ ! -f /opt/overlaybd/baselayers/.commit ]]; then
63+
ln /opt/overlaybd/baselayers/ext4_64 /opt/overlaybd/baselayers/.commit
64+
fi
65+
ctr run -d --net-host --snapshotter=overlaybd --snapshotter-label='containerd.io/snapshot/cri.image-ref:registry-1.docker.io/overlaybd/redis:7.2.3_obd_zdfsRef' registry-1.docker.io/overlaybd/redis:7.2.3_obd_zdfsRef test
66+
ctr t ls | grep test
67+
ctr t kill -s 9 test && sleep 5s && ctr t ls
68+
ctr c rm test && ctr c ls
69+
ctr i rm registry-1.docker.io/overlaybd/redis:7.2.3_obd_zdfsRef && ctr i ls
70+
5771
- name: CI - obdconv
5872
shell: bash
5973
run: |

0 commit comments

Comments
 (0)